TEAM Special Olympics serving the community.  

Created by USA WEEKEND Magazine, Make A Difference Day is an annual event that takes place on the fourth Saturday of every October.  Special Olympics athletes and volunteers participated by cleaning up the Five Star Trail from Lynch Field in Greensburg to Youngwood.

   
   
 

The athletes who participated are members of the Special Olympics Westmoreland County Cycling Team.  They feel it is their obligation to help maintain the same trail that they use to train on from May until August of each year.

In 2006, we were honored by USA Today Weekend Magazine for our 2005 Make A Difference Day project.  Projects from across the country were nominated by local newspapers and voted on by judges selected by USA Today Weekend Magazine.  We thank the Tribune Review for following our project over the years and for their nomination.
